Trackunit Announces Soeren Brogaard as New CEO

November 19, 2020, Aalborg, Denmark; Trackunit is delighted to announce the appointment of a new CEO, Soeren Brogaard. The appointment is effective from 1st December 2020.

A key member of Trackunit’s executive leadership and strategic direction, Soeren Brogaard joined the company in 2016. He takes over as CEO from Joergen Raguse, who at the same time is appointed Vice-chairman of the board at Trackunit. Under the management of Joergen Raguse Trackunit has developed from a European telematics provider to become the leading SaaS-based IoT solution and machine insights provider to the global construction equipment industry.

About Soeren Brogaard, new CEO at Trackunit

Soeren Brogaard joined Trackunit after leaving global industrial leader, Schneider Electric in 2016. Initially recruited as Chief Technology Officer (CTO), he headed research and product development, including hardware and software engineering, strategic marketing and customer care.

Whilst running the strategic product direction of Trackunit, Soeren kept ahead of technical inflection points having significant implications for the company and the market it serves. He worked together with the sales organization to attract, develop and retain key accounts by better understanding customer challenges as well as digital solutions and services which offered the potential to transform the fortunes of construction.

In February 2018, Soeren took up the position of Chief Commercial Officer (CCO), implementing data-driven global customer success strategies which have delivered continued revenue growth throughout the industry from small rental companies to large OEMs and construction contractors.

About Trackunit

Trackunit is the leading SaaS-based IoT solution and machine insights provider to the global construction equipment industry. Trackunit collect and analyze machine data in real-time to deliver actionable, proactive and predictive information, empowering customers with data-driven foresight.

Trackunit promises to lead the technology engagement to help eliminate downtime. The ambition of this mission is not only to recover from budget and schedule overruns, but also to re-establish the reputation of the industry for innovation and leadership.

From operator safety and machine health to business optimization, Trackunit’s industry-leading telematics software, hardware and fleet management services benefit the everyday operations of customers worldwide. Trackunit services its customers directly from its headquarters in Denmark and Chicago, IL and through subsidiaries in Sweden, Norway, France, Holland, Germany and England.
